The Baseball you have could be a New York Yankees team signed baseball, and by narrowing it down to one year it might be worth more. Mickey Mantle and Johnny Mize played on the Yankees together from 1951 -1953. Team signed baseballs from this time period sell between $1,000.-$5,000. The more expensive year being 1951 the only year Manlte and DiMaggio appear on the same baseball. If the other 25 signatures are just random players not on the Yankees, or on the Yankees from various years you have a Mickey Mantle Multi signed Baseball, and could be worth between $600.-$1,000. more or less depending on the other 25 players. Value is based on average prices of recently closed auctions. Prices may vary based on condition, and the type of authenticity that accompanies the baseball. Prices may also vary based on the amount of signatures, and key signaturesacquired. The more complete the baseball with key signaturesthe more valuable.

Visit the Team Signed Baseball Price Guide Link located towards the bottom of this page. The price guide features links to full team rosters to help you figure out what year the baseball is from. Searching for the players that played the least amount of time for the team will help you figure it out quicker. Once you have narrowed it down to one year the price guide also provides a list of key signatures for that year. These signatures are the most important on getting top value.

* Willie Mays single signed baseball is worth about $125.-$200. * Stan Musial signed baseball is worth about $60.-$100. * Enos Slaughter single signed baseball is worth about $60.-$100 * Willie McCovey single signed baseball is worth about $75.-$125. * Duke Snider single signed baseball is worth about $60.-$90. * Billy Williams single signed baseball is worth about $40.-$60. Value is based on average prices of recently closed auctions. Prices may vary based on condition, and the type of authenticity that accompanies the signature. Signatures that have not been properly authenticated could sell at half the market value or less. Add for inscriptions. Collectors will pay more for inscriptions like "HOF", and pay less for personal inscriptions like "Good Luck Chuck"

The baseball you have could be from the 1966 - 1968 New York Yankees, and could have a value of $300. -$600.You would have to figure out what year the baseball is from to narrow down the value.

Visit the New York Yankees Team Signed Baseball Price Guide below (Related Links). The price guide features links to full team rosters to help you figure out what year the baseball is from. Searching for the players that played the least amount of time for the team will help you figure it out quicker. Once you have narrowed it down to one year the price guide also provides a list of key signatures for that year. These signatures are the most important on getting top value.

What year did Mantle Maris Pepitone Peterson Stottlemyer White Hamilton Lopez Downing Boyer Ford Gibbs Howard Womack Friend with Spud Murray as bathing practice pitcher play with the Yankees?

Maris, and Boyer played their last year for the Yankees in 1966. Peterson, and Womack did not play for the Yankees until 1966. Bob Friend only played one year for the Yankees in 1966. I checked the roster for the other playes and all were on the 1966 team.
